diff --git a/ruoyi-admin/src/main/java/com/ruoyi/web/controller/jarvis/OrderRowsController.java b/ruoyi-admin/src/main/java/com/ruoyi/web/controller/jarvis/OrderRowsController.java index acc200f..97691a6 100644 --- a/ruoyi-admin/src/main/java/com/ruoyi/web/controller/jarvis/OrderRowsController.java +++ b/ruoyi-admin/src/main/java/com/ruoyi/web/controller/jarvis/OrderRowsController.java @@ -4,6 +4,9 @@ import java.util.Arrays; import java.util.List; import java.util.Map; import javax.servlet.http.HttpServletResponse; + +import com.ruoyi.common.core.page.PageDomain; +import com.ruoyi.common.core.page.TableSupport;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.web.bind.annotation.*; import com.ruoyi.common.annotation.Log; @@ -46,11 +49,17 @@ public class OrderRowsController extends BaseController @PostMapping("/export") public void export(HttpServletResponse response, OrderRows orderRows) { + // 判断是否需要分页 + PageDomain pageDomain = TableSupport.buildPageRequest(); + if (pageDomain.getPageNum() != null && pageDomain.getPageSize() != null) { + startPage(); + } List list = orderRowsService.selectOrderRowsList(orderRows); ExcelUtil util = new ExcelUtil(OrderRows.class); util.exportExcel(response, list, "京粉订单数据"); } + /** * 获取京粉订单详细信息 */